×
Register Here to Apply for Jobs or Post Jobs. X

Senior Software Engineer

Job in Westbrook, Cumberland County, Maine, 04098, USA
Listing for: DeWinter Group
Full Time, Contract position
Listed on 2026-06-19
Job specializations:
  • Software Development
    Backend Developer, Cloud Engineer - Software, DevOps, Full Stack Developer
Salary/Wage Range or Industry Benchmark: 70 - 80 USD Hourly USD 70.00 80.00 HOUR
Job Description & How to Apply Below

Title: Senior Software Engineer

Job Type: Contract

Contract Length: 6+ months

Pay Range: $70–$80/hr

Start Date: ASAP

Location: Westbrook, ME (Hybrid 2x per week)

About the Opportunity

Our client, a leader in the diagnostics and healthcare technology industry, is looking for a skilled Senior Software Engineer to join their team for a 6+ month engagement. This project involves shaping the platform powering their diagnostic data services, specifically focusing on building and maintaining the APIs that deliver reliable, performant data to internal teams and external partners. This is a high-impact role that requires a self‑motivated professional who can hit the ground running, design robust systems, and deliver results quickly in a collaborative environment.

Key Responsibilities & Deliverables
  • API Design & Development: Design, build, test, debug, and document production‑grade software (APIs) based on technical configurations, ensuring reliable and performant data delivery.
  • Full‑Lifecycle Ownership: Partner with analysts, product managers, and other engineers to translate business needs into scalable systems, managing projects from design through deployment and ongoing support.
  • Cloud Infrastructure: Leverage cloud service providers (AWS/GCP) to run and observe API workloads, ensuring high availability and operational efficiency.
  • System Maintenance: Support, update, and maintain existing systems in response to business needs, defects, and evolving requirements.
  • Architecture & Mentorship: Contribute to system architecture decisions and help shape team‑wide engineering practices through collaboration and code reviews.
Required Skills & Experience
  • 5+ years of professional software engineering experience, with a track record of shipping and maintaining production systems.
  • Strong proficiency in Java and Spring Boot, and/or Node.js with Type Script, with hands‑on experience building and operating production‑grade RESTful APIs.
  • Solid understanding of both relational (SQL) and No

    SQL databases, including schema design, query tuning, and data modeling.
  • Hands‑on experience with cloud platforms (AWS or GCP) and modern engineering practices (Git, CI/CD, automated testing, and incremental delivery).
  • Strong written and verbal communication skills, with the ability to explain technical trade‑offs to both technical and non‑technical stakeholders.
  • A collaborative mindset with a strong sense of ownership and a desire to take problems to completion.
Nice to Have

Experience with event‑driven architectures (Kafka, Pub/Sub), containerization (Docker/Kubernetes), or infrastructure‑as‑code (Terraform).

W2 only (No C2C or 1099 contractors)

#J-18808-Ljbffr
Position Requirements
10+ Years work experience
To View & Apply for jobs on this site that accept applications from your location or country, tap the button below to make a Search.
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).
 
 
 
Search for further Jobs Here:
(Try combinations for better Results! Or enter less keywords for broader Results)
Location
Increase/decrease your Search Radius (miles)
0
200
Filters
Education Level
Experience Level (years)
Posted in last:
Salary